How Pay by Mobile Works: A Step-by-Step Guide

The process of utilizing pay by mobile is remarkably straightforward. Typically, players begin by selecting this option on the casino’s deposit page. They’ll then enter their mobile phone number and confirm the deposit amount. A verification code is usually sent via SMS, which the player must enter to authorize the transaction. Once confirmed, the funds are instantly credited to their casino account, and the charge is added to their next mobile bill or deducted from their prepaid credit.

  • Select ‘Pay by Mobile’ as your deposit method.
  • Enter your mobile phone number.
  • Choose your deposit amount.
  • Enter the verification code sent to your phone.
  • Confirm your deposit.

Compatibility and Supported Carriers

While pay by mobile options are gaining widespread acceptance, compatibility can vary depending on the casino and your mobile carrier. Major carriers like Vodafone, EE, O2, and Three generally support this payment method in the UK. However, some smaller providers or international carriers may not offer the service. It’s always advisable to check the casino’s payment page for a list of supported carriers before attempting a deposit. In addition, some casinos may limit the maximum amount that can be deposited via mobile billing, so it’s important to be aware of these limitations.

Navigating Deposit Limits and Fees

One important consideration when using pay by mobile is deposit limits. Most mobile carriers impose a daily or monthly cap on the amount that can be deposited, typically ranging from £30 to £50. These limits are in place to promote responsible gambling and prevent excessive spending. While these limits can be a drawback for high rollers, they are a valuable feature for those looking to manage their budget effectively. Additionally, some casinos may charge a small fee for using this payment method, although this is becoming less common as the popularity of mobile payments grows.
